Amelia Rosalie Wilson-Flesher, age 94, of Sarcoxie, Missouri, formerly of Danville, Illinois, passed away at 3:10 A.M. on Saturday, March 25, 2023, in Joplin, Missouri. She was born January 17, 1929, in Danville, Illinois, the daughter of Peter and Lyndall (Vandiver) Stines. On August 7, 1993, Amelia married Robert E. Flesher, who preceded her in death. Amelia was an Assistant Foreman for the Tee Pak Manufacturer for many years. She was a devo ut Christian and would talk about Jesus any chance she got. Amelia loved spending her time working in the yard, sewing, or crocheting. She will be greatly missed and lovingly remembered by her children, Kenton Wilson, Melissa Johnson, Cynthia Lahne, Robin (Thomas) Oliphant; twelve grandchildren, twenty-seven great-grandchildren, three great-great-grandchildren; two brothers, Lynn (Colleen) Stines, and Bruce (Becky) Stines.

In addition to her husband and parents, she is preceded in death by her son, Marcus Wilson, two sisters, V erona Stines and Elda Smothers, brother Lilliard Stines, and the father of her children, Fred Wilson Jr.
